Fred Smith, a prominent entrepreneur who transformed the logistics industry by founding FedEx, passed away at the age of 80.

«Fred was not just a pioneer in the industry and the founder of our great company. He was the heart and soul of FedEx — its PSP culture, values, honesty, and spirit», - said FedEx CEO Raj Subramaniam. «He was a mentor to many and a source of inspiration for all».

Former President George Bush Jr. also honored Smith, calling him «one of the greatest Americans of our generation».

Smith was an American entrepreneur and the founder of FedEx, the first company to make overnight package delivery its main business focus. Born in Mississippi in 1944, Smith served in the US Marine Corps before launching Federal Express in 1971. His revolutionary hub-and-spoke model transformed global logistics and helped FedEx become one of the world’s largest transportation companies. He led the company as CEO for nearly 50 years, retiring in 2022 but remaining as executive chairman until his death.

«We were a small startup and had our share of skeptics. But that first night of operation led to what became a global connector of people and opportunities that changed our world for the better», - Smith wrote in a letter to employees in 2022, announcing his retirement.

At the time of his death, his net worth was estimated at $ 5.3 billion, according to Forbes.

The official cause of death has not been publicly confirmed at this time. However, local media in Memphis and Gray News reported that Smith passed away after a heart attack on Saturday evening
